Touring cycling in Półwysep Kal offers routes through the picturesque Masurian Lake District, situated between the large lakes Mamry and Święcajty. This region is characterized by diverse hydrological features, tranquil forests, and serene lake shores. Cyclists can expect routes that weave through the scenic countryside, providing an immersive experience in nature. The terrain generally features gentle gradients, making it suitable for various cycling abilities.

The wooden observation tower on the peninsula near Kal offers a fantastic panorama of the Masurian Lake District thanks to its location between Lake Mamry and Lake Święcajty. From the approximately 15-meter-high observation deck, you can perfectly observe the colorful hustle and bustle of sailboats on the water and take a relaxing break.

The Węgorzewski Canal is a picturesque section of the Masurian waterway network, connecting Lake Mamry with the port in Węgorzewo. Less than a kilometer long, it runs alongside the Węgorapa River, and its banks create a pleasant place for walking and cycling thanks to a modernized pedestrian and bicycle path. It's a peaceful place where you can observe waterfowl and beavers, and in summer, relax at the nearby Mamry municipal beach.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many touring cycling routes are available in Półwysep Kal?

Półwysep Kal offers over 140 touring cycling routes. These include a wide range of options, with more than 70 easy routes, over 50 moderate routes, and a few more challenging trails, ensuring there's something for every skill level.

What kind of terrain can I expect on touring cycling routes in Półwysep Kal?

The terrain in Półwysep Kal generally features gentle gradients, making it suitable for various cycling abilities. Routes often weave through scenic countryside, alongside serene lake shores, and through tranquil forests, providing a calm and immersive experience in nature.

Are there any family-friendly touring cycling routes in Półwysep Kal?

Yes, Półwysep Kal has numerous family-friendly options. Many routes feature gentle gradients and scenic paths away from heavy traffic. An easy option is the Masurian Canal – Wegorapa River loop from Ruska Wieś, which is 14.7 miles (23.7 km) long and takes about 1 hour 24 minutes to complete, offering a pleasant ride for families.

What are some notable natural features or viewpoints along the cycling routes?

The region is characterized by its 'Land of a Thousand Lakes' reputation. Cyclists can enjoy picturesque views of expansive lakes like Mamry and Święcajty. Routes often pass by serene lake shores and through tranquil forests. For example, the View of the Sapina River – Lake Harsz loop from Skłodowo offers views of the Sapina River and Lake Harsz, while the View of Lake Mamry – Kirsajty–Dargin Bridge loop from Kolonia Harsz provides scenic views of Lake Mamry, Kirsajty, and the Dargin Bridge.

What is the best time of year to go touring cycling in Półwysep Kal?

The Masurian Lake District, including Półwysep Kal, is generally best enjoyed during the warmer months, from late spring to early autumn (May to September). During this period, the weather is pleasant, and the natural landscapes are at their most vibrant, offering ideal conditions for cycling alongside the lakes and through forests.

Are there any specific landmarks or points of interest to look out for?

While cycling, you'll encounter the natural beauty of the region, including the expansive lakes Mamry and Święcajty. The surrounding small, picturesque villages, surrounded by forests and fields, offer a glimpse into the local slower pace of life. Nearby, Łuknajno Lake, a UNESCO-listed biosphere reserve, is known for birdwatching, adding another layer to the outdoor experience.
